## Week 1

### Day 1

Get ready to take your chest and shoulder strength to the next level with this intense workout. The first part of the workout focuses on the chest, with exercises such as the Dumbbell Bench Press, Smith Bench Press, Dumbbell Floor Fly, and Chest Dip. These exercises are designed to target different areas of the chest, helping to enhance overall muscle development and strength. The varying rep ranges in each set will challenge your muscles in different ways, promoting both endurance and muscle growth.

In the second part, the focus shifts to shoulder development with the Cable One Arm Lateral Bent-over exercises. These exercises help to target the lateral deltoid muscles, effectively shaping and strengthening the shoulders. The unilateral nature of the exercise ensures balanced development in both shoulders, reducing the risk of muscle imbalances. Remember to maintain proper form and control throughout each repetition to maximize the effectiveness of these exercises.

It's important to adjust the weights according to your fitness level, ensuring that the last few reps of each set are challenging but still allow for proper form. After this workout, be sure to replenish your body with a nutritious post-workout meal to aid in muscle recovery and growth.

1. [Dumbbell Bench Press](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0289/dumbbell-bench-press.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
2. [Smith Bench Press](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0748/smith-bench-press.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
3. [Dumbbell Floor Fly](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/4149/dumbbell-floor-fly.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
4. [Chest Dip](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0251/chest-dip.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
5:A. [Cable One-Arm Lateral Bent-Over Right Side](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0191/cable-one-arm-lateral-bent-over-right-side.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
6:A. [Cable One-Arm Lateral Bent-Over Right Side](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0191/cable-one-arm-lateral-bent-over-left-side.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ps

### Day 2

This back workout is designed to help you develop a strong and muscular back. The first part of the workout focuses on compound movements to target the major muscles of the back. It starts with cable pulldowns, which engage the latissimus dorsi, followed by barbell bent over rows to activate the upper back and lats. Lever lying T-bar rows are included to further target the lats and overall back development. After completing these exercises, the workout transitions to single-arm lat pulldowns using the cable machine to emphasize unilateral strength and provide balanced development on both sides. Cable seated low rows are then performed to work on overall back thickness and strength, while cable straight arm pulldowns help in isolating the lats, reinforcing their activation and development.

To make the most out of this workout, focus on maintaining proper form throughout each exercise, and aim to challenge yourself with progressively heavier weights for each set. It's important to incorporate a combination of pulling movements to develop a well-rounded back, and ensure a well-balanced approach to overall back strength and development. Additionally, pay attention to your nutrition as a well-balanced diet can aid in muscle recovery and growth, which is crucial for the development of a strong and muscular back.

1. [Cable Pulldown](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0198/cable-pulldown.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
2. [Barbell Bent-Over Row](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0027/barbell-bent-over-row.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
3. [Lever Lying T-Bar Row](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1194/lever-lying-t-bar-row.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
4:A. [Cable One-Arm Lat Pulldown Sisi Kanan](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1204/cable-one-arm-lat-pulldown.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
5:A. [Cable One-Arm Lat Pulldown Sisi Kanan](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1204/cable-one-arm-lat-pulldown-left-side.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
6. [Cable Seated Low Row](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0180/cable-seated-low-row.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
7. [Cable Straight Arm Pulldown](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0238/cable-straight-arm-pulldown.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ps

### Day 3

To achieve toned and strong shoulders, this workout focuses on targeting all three deltoid heads - the anterior (front), lateral (side), and posterior (rear) - for balanced muscle development. The workout begins with the Barbell Standing Wide Military Press, engaging the entire shoulder complex, including the trapezius and triceps. The Dumbbell Arnold Press, which involves rotation of the palms during the movement, further stimulates the deltoids and provides a more comprehensive shoulder workout. Next, the focus shifts to the Barbell Upright Row, a compound exercise that primarily targets the lateral deltoid, and the Dumbbell Standing Alternate Vertical Front Raises, which effectively isolate the front deltoids. Finally, the Cable Kneeling Rear Delt Row with rope emphasizes the often neglected rear deltoids, crucial for optimal shoulder symmetry and strength. This workout, consisting of challenging sets and varied rep ranges, is designed to push your limits and promote muscle growth and endurance in the shoulder region.

1. [Barbell Standing Wide Military Press](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1457/barbell-standing-wide-military-press.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
2. [Dumbbell Arnold Press](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/2137/dumbbell-arnold-press.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
3. [Barbell Upright Row](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0120/barbell-upright-row.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
4. [Dumbbell Standing Alternate Vertical Front Raises](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1230/dumbbell-standing-alternate-vertical-front-raises.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
5. [Cable Rope Kneeling Rear Delt Row](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/3697/cable-rope-kneeling-rear-delt-row.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ps

### Day 4

This intense leg workout is designed to target the major muscles of your lower body. The workout consists of four sets of five different exercises, each with decreasing reps from 20 to 12 to maximize muscle activation and hypertrophy. Begin with the Smith Chair Squat to engage your quadriceps, hamstrings, and glutes. Focus on maintaining proper form throughout the movement for optimal results. After the squat, move on to the Lever Leg Extension to isolate and strengthen your quadriceps. Make sure to control the movement and squeeze your quads at the top of each rep.

Following the leg extension, transition into the Lever Seated One Leg Curl to target your hamstrings and improve overall leg balance. Use a controlled tempo and full range of motion to fully engage the target muscles. Then, proceed to the Sled 45° Leg Press to challenge your quadriceps, hamstrings, and glutes. Focus on pushing through your entire foot and maintaining stability throughout the exercise. Finally, finish the workout with Barbell Romanian Deadlift to strengthen your posterior chain, especially the hamstrings and glutes. Keep your back straight and push your hips back as you lower the barbell.

As with any workout, it's important to warm up before starting and to stretch after completing the routine. Make sure to use proper form and technique for each exercise to prevent injury and to maximize the benefits of this challenging leg workout.

1. [Smith Chair Squat](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0750/smith-chair-squat.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
2. [Lever Leg Extension](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0585/lever-leg-extension.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
3. [Lever Seated One Leg Curl Sisi Kanan](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1586/lever-seated-one-leg-curl-right-side.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
4. [Sled 45° Leg Press](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0739/sled-45-leg-press.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
5. [Barbell Romanian Deadlift](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0085/barbell-romanian-deadlift.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ps

### Day 5

Ready to sculpt your arms? This biceps and triceps-focused workout will help you do just that. The workout is designed to target the major muscle groups in your arms, helping you build strength and definition. The workout consists of high-rep sets, starting with barbell curls to work those biceps. Following that, you'll transition into dumbbell standing alternating tricep kickbacks to engage the triceps. After that, it's back to the biceps with dumbbell alternate biceps curls. Then, you'll focus on the triceps with cable overhead tricep extension using a straight bar. Next up, you'll continue to target the biceps with dumbbell incline alternate hammer curls. Finally, you'll finish with cable reverse grip triceps pushdown using an SZ-bar.

To get the most out of this workout, make sure to use proper form for each exercise. Keep your movements controlled and focus on feeling the muscle contractions. It's also important to choose weights that challenge you but still allow you to complete the designated number of reps with good form. Remember to warm up before starting the workout and to stretch your arms after you're done to aid in recovery. With consistent effort, this workout can help you achieve the toned, strong arms you've been working towards.

1. [Barbell Curl](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0031/barbell-curl.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
2. [Dumbbell Standing Alternating Tricep Kickback](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1739/dumbbell-standing-alternating-tricep-kickback.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
3. [Dumbbell Alternate Biceps Curl](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/0285/dumbbell-alternate-biceps-curl.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
4. [Ekstensi Tricep Overhead Kabel Dengan Straight-Bar](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/4115/cable-overhead-tricep-extension-straight-bar.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
5. [Dumbbell Incline Alternate Hammer Curl](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1233/dumbbell-incline-alternate-hammer-curl.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
6. [Cable Reverse-Grip Triceps Pushdown SZ-Bar](https://fitwill.app/id/exercise/1606/cable-reverse-grip-triceps-pushdown-sz-bar.md): 4 sets • 20, 15, 12 and 12 reps
